Some of the Functions Include:
- Conducting outreach in the health center’s approved service area, including promoting the health center as a resource for enrollment assistance
- One-on-one or otherwise customizable education sessions about affordable insurance coverage options
- Planning and maintaining partnerships to maximize the impact of the health center in reaching uninsured eligible populations
- Act as a client advocate in complex service delivery system and maintain and open line of communication for patients and their caregivers to ensure good customer relations and to watch over system efficiencies and protocols
- Conducting outreach to uninsured eligible health center patients
- Assist the individual in collecting and gathering required information and documents for the Medicaid/CHIP application. This assistance, which may be provided in the individuals’ home, includes assisting the potential applicant, as a secondary resource to family members and care providers, in gathering information and completing an application for Medicaid benefits
- Refer the individual to the Department of Social Services (DSS) staff to make application for Medicaid benefits. Coordinate with Social Services staff regarding eligibility matters for Medicaid eligible or potentially eligible individuals
- Assisting individuals with filing appeals and exemptions
- Assisting individuals with requesting a special enrollment period
- Assisting individuals with Medicaid, CHIP or Marketplace plan re-enrollment/renewals
- Assisting newly insured individuals with understanding and utilizing their insurance
- Ensuring that the health center is appropriately designated as an assister entity and is otherwise in compliance with all applicable federal and state laws and other requirements
